  • Patent number: 9131167
    Abstract: A broker service that acquires location based image data receives a request from a requestor. The request comprises request criteria that at least include a location criterion and a time criterion for obtaining image data, which comprises at least one of a still image and a video. The broker service determines that a position indication of a first producer of a plurality of producers fulfils the location criterion at least to an extent. The plurality of producers comprises devices remote from the requestor and having capabilities of image capture and location determination. The broker service transmits an image request to the first producer. The image request corresponds to the request. The broker service receives image data from the first producer responsive to the image request. The broker service determines that the image data fulfils the time criterion. The broker service transmits the image data to the requestor.

  • Patent number: 9094309
    Abstract: Mechanisms are provided for identifying transparent network communication interception appliances in a network topology. The mechanisms collect network configuration data from a plurality of devices in the network topology and analyze the collected network configuration data using one or more heuristics to identify patterns in the collected network configuration data indicative of the presence of a transparent network communication interception appliance. The mechanisms calculate a confidence measure value based on results of the analysis of the collected network configuration data. The mechanisms further send a notification of a detected presence of a transparent network communication interception appliance to a computing device in response to the calculated confidence measure value meeting or exceeding at least one threshold value.

  • Patent number: 8990904
    Abstract: Mechanisms are provided for collecting configuration data from components of a managed computing system environment. A portion of code is obtained, in a data processing system, from a data collection system that does not have security credentials to allow the data collection system to directly access to the managed computing system environment. The portion of code is executed by the data processing system using security credentials maintained in the data processing system. Executing the portion of code causes the data processing system to access the managed computing system environment and collect configuration data from the managed computing system environment. The data processing system, via the portion of code, provides the configuration data collected from the managed computing system to the data collection system which stores the collected configuration data in a data storage.

  • Publication number: 20120096548
    Abstract: A method and apparatus are provided for detecting attacks on a data communication network. The apparatus includes a router with a mechanism for monitoring return messages addressed to an originating user system local to the router. The mechanism includes a message checker for identifying a return message of a specified nature and a rerouter for temporarily routing subsequent messages from the originating user system to the intrusion detection sensor.

  • Patent number: 8055751
    Abstract: Methods and apparatus are provided for managing an IP network interconnecting a plurality of network hosts (2). Status information, indicative of status of a host, is automatically acquired from each host (2). The status information, such as MAC address, security and/or operational information, acquired from a host (2) is automatically recorded in at least one DNS record, associated with the IP address of that host (2), of a DNS server (4). The host status information in the DNS records can then be accessed for network management operations. The automatic acquisition and recording of the status information may be performed by a DHCP server (3) of the network on allocation of dynamic IP addresses to hosts (2).
